基于迁移学习的AI对话模型快速训练技巧
在人工智能领域,对话模型的研究与应用已经取得了显著的进展。然而,随着数据量的不断增长和模型复杂度的提升,传统的训练方法往往需要大量的时间和计算资源。为了解决这个问题,迁移学习(Transfer Learning)应运而生,它为AI对话模型的快速训练提供了一种高效的方法。本文将讲述一位AI研究者的故事,他如何通过迁移学习技巧,成功地将一个基于迁移学习的AI对话模型应用于实际场景。
这位AI研究者名叫李明,他自幼对计算机科学充满热情。大学毕业后,他选择了人工智能作为自己的研究方向。在研究过程中,李明发现,传统的对话模型训练方法存在诸多弊端,如数据量大、训练时间长、计算资源消耗大等。为了解决这些问题,他开始关注迁移学习在AI对话模型中的应用。
迁移学习是一种将已学习到的知识迁移到新任务上的技术。在AI对话模型中,迁移学习可以通过以下步骤实现:
选择一个预训练的模型作为基础模型,该模型在大量数据上已经进行了训练,具有较好的泛化能力。
对基础模型进行微调,使其适应新的对话任务。微调过程包括调整模型参数、添加新的训练数据等。
在微调过程中,利用迁移学习技巧,将预训练模型中的有益知识迁移到新模型中,从而提高新模型的性能。
李明深知迁移学习的重要性,于是他开始深入研究这一领域。他阅读了大量相关文献,参加了多个学术会议,与同行们交流心得。经过一段时间的努力,李明终于掌握了一套基于迁移学习的AI对话模型快速训练技巧。
有一天,李明接到了一个来自某大型企业的项目邀请。这家企业希望利用AI技术打造一个智能客服系统,以提高客户服务质量和效率。然而,企业内部缺乏AI人才,且时间紧迫,无法等待传统训练方法完成模型训练。李明认为,这正是自己所学迁移学习技巧大展身手的好机会。
在与企业沟通后,李明了解到该智能客服系统需要处理多种类型的客户咨询,包括产品咨询、售后服务、投诉建议等。为了满足这些需求,李明决定采用以下策略:
选择一个在自然语言处理领域具有较高性能的预训练模型作为基础模型。
收集企业内部的历史客服数据,作为微调数据集。
利用迁移学习技巧,将预训练模型中的有益知识迁移到新模型中,提高模型在处理各种咨询场景下的性能。
在项目实施过程中,李明遇到了许多挑战。首先,企业内部的数据质量参差不齐,部分数据甚至存在错误。为了确保模型的准确性,李明花费了大量时间对数据进行清洗和预处理。其次,由于企业内部缺乏AI人才,李明需要亲自指导团队成员进行模型训练和部署。
经过几个月的努力,李明终于完成了智能客服系统的开发。在测试阶段,该系统表现出色,能够准确理解客户咨询,并提供满意的答复。企业对李明的工作表示高度认可,并决定将该项目推广至更多业务领域。
这个故事告诉我们,基于迁移学习的AI对话模型快速训练技巧在解决实际问题时具有巨大的潜力。李明通过自己的努力,成功地将这一技术应用于智能客服系统,为企业创造了价值。以下是李明在项目过程中总结的一些关键经验:
选择合适的预训练模型:预训练模型的质量直接影响到新模型的性能。在选择预训练模型时,应考虑其在相关领域的表现和适应性。
数据预处理:高质量的数据是保证模型性能的基础。在训练过程中,应对数据进行清洗、去噪、标注等预处理操作。
迁移学习技巧:合理运用迁移学习技巧,将预训练模型中的有益知识迁移到新模型中,可以提高新模型的性能。
团队协作:在项目实施过程中,团队协作至关重要。与团队成员保持良好的沟通,共同解决问题,是项目成功的关键。
总之,基于迁移学习的AI对话模型快速训练技巧为AI领域的研究和应用带来了新的机遇。随着技术的不断发展和完善,相信这一领域将会涌现更多优秀的研究成果,为我们的生活带来更多便利。
猜你喜欢:AI翻译